Capstone project on hydraulic jcb latest projects capstone projects. It was also used on berliet trucks and has more recently been used on mercedesbenz cars. The basic principle behind any hydraulic system is very simple pressure applied anywhere to a body of fluid causes a force to be transmitted equally in all directions, with the force acting at right angles to any surface in contact with the fluid. Hydropneumatic suspension is a type of motor vehicle suspension system, designed by paul mages, invented by citroen, and fitted to citroen cars, as well as being used under licence by other car manufacturers, notably rollsroyce silver shadow, maserati quattroporte ii and peugeot.
